Transaction 10445f5e5f26ab9ca14f3e3011d21e7855ec89e95f957d9721650af7e339aafa
1 Input
1 Output
-
10445f5e5f26ab9ca14f3e3011d21e7855ec89e95f957d9721650af7e339aafa:0
- value
- 321246033
- script pubkey
- OP_0 OP_PUSHBYTES_20 02d9ab18030ebc4a3b6e8d9ef34305a9f8551b50
- address
- bc1qqtv6kxqrp67y5wmw3k00xsc948u92x6sephwrc